Indigenous Innovation Summit

Join us in Montréal for the 2nd Annual Indigenous Innovation Summit, September 22–24, 2026, co-hosted by the Desautels Faculty of Management at McGill University.
This national gathering brings together Indigenous leaders, business schools, researchers, Indigenous entrepreneurs and Economic Development Corporations, industry, government, and community partners to explore how Indigenous-led innovation is transforming economies, employment, research, and community well-being.
